Grades 5-6 Visual Art: Curriculum Overview
Grade 5 Art Curriculum: Key Concepts
Clay: Pinch, review techniques for joining (Score, Slip, Smoosh, Smooth)
Depth: Foreground/middle ground/background, Literal and figurative landscape
Portraiture: Review of realistic human proportions
Color Theory: Color wheel review (Primary, Secondary, Tertiary, Complement, Neutrals, Tints and shades)
Printmaking: Collograph
Sculpture: Plaster
Art as Communication: Visual narratives
Art History, Curricular Connections: Poetry, Tessellations, Literature (Roald Dahl, Holes, etc.)
Other Art Skills: Drawing animals, Sequential art
Other Concepts: Abstraction, Global environmental awareness
Grade 6 Art Curriculum: Key Concepts
Clay: Coil construction, Additive and subtractive techniques
Depth: One point perspective (at ground level)
Portraiture: Family/group portraits
Color Theory: Warm and cool colors, Review of tints and shades
Printmaking: Styrofoam printing
Sculpture: Papier mâché, Recyclable materials, Mask-making, Weaving
Art as Communication: Creating visual culture, Community
Art History & Curricular Connections: Architectural plans, Myths and legends, Heroes, Ancient civilizations, Scientific drawing and observations.
Other Art Skills: Observational drawing, Composition (crop and zoom)
Other Concepts: Nonobjective art vs. abstract art
